Why These Are the Top Home Security Contractors in Washington

The home security market in the Washington, Arkansas area is characterized by a reliance on regional providers from nearby population centers like Hope and Texarkana. Due to the rural nature of the community, there are no dedicated security companies physically located within Washington itself. The market is not overly saturated, but it is served by a handful of reputable, long-standing local companies that have built strong trust within the community over decades. Competition is based more on personalized service, local reputation, and reliability than on price undercutting. Typical pricing for a basic monitored system starts around $30-$45 per month, with installation fees ranging from $99 to several hundred dollars for more complex, integrated systems with cameras and smart home features. The overall quality of service is high, as the local companies depend heavily on word-of-mouth and long-term customer relationships.

Frequently Asked Questions About Home Security in Washington

Get answers to common questions about home security services in Washington, Arkansas.

1What is the typical cost for installing a home security system in Washington, AR, and are there any local factors that affect pricing?

In Washington and surrounding Hempstead County, a basic professionally installed system typically starts around $200-$500 for equipment and installation, with monthly monitoring fees ranging from $30 to $60. Local factors that can affect pricing include the need for cellular backup (due to rural internet reliability) and the potential for higher installation labor if your home is a historic property in the Washington Historic District, which may require more careful wiring solutions.

2How does Arkansas's climate, particularly the hot, humid summers and storm season, impact the choice of home security equipment?

The high humidity and frequent thunderstorms in Southwest Arkansas can accelerate corrosion and cause power surges. It's crucial to choose systems with weather-resistant outdoor cameras and sensors, and to ensure your system includes a battery and cellular backup to maintain protection during the frequent power outages caused by severe spring and summer storms common in our region.

3Are there specific permits or regulations required for home security systems in Washington, Arkansas?

The Town of Washington does not require a specific permit for homeowners to install a security system. However, if your system includes monitored fire alarms, Arkansas state law requires you to register the system with your local fire department (typically the Hempstead County Fire Department). Furthermore, if you live within the historic district, you should check with local preservation guidelines for any exterior mounting restrictions.

4What should I look for when choosing a local security provider versus a national company in the Washington area?

A reputable local provider will have specific knowledge of response times and protocols for the Hempstead County Sheriff's Office and Washington's unique rural landscape. They can often provide more personalized service and may offer equipment better suited to local internet/cellular coverage challenges. Always verify that any provider, local or national, is licensed by the Arkansas Board of Private Investigators and Private Security Agencies.

5With Washington being a smaller, rural community, is professional monitoring really necessary, or are self-monitored systems sufficient?

While Washington has a close-knit community, professional monitoring is highly recommended due to longer emergency response times in rural Hempstead County. A professionally monitored system ensures 24/7 dispatch to sheriff, fire, or medical services even if you are unavailable, asleep, or out of cellular range—a common issue in our area. This provides a critical layer of safety, especially for properties on the outskirts of town.
